I've tried to search around for info relating to this, but I can't seem to find it.
Basically, I've just rerouted an existing QANTAS booking SYD-LHR-SYD to SYD-LHR//FCO-HKG-SYD (with a 12 or so hour layover in HKG).
Whilst changing the itinerary over the phone, the agent mentioned that I wouldn't be able to leave the airport in HKG, and when I asked why she said that if I leave and 'QANTAS finds out, they'll destroy the bags that I've checked through from FCO-SYD'.
I have never heard of this happening before, and frankly it sounds ridiculous. There's no way I'm wasting 12 hours of HKG stuck in the airport!
Can anyone advise whether they've heard of this ever happening? If guess if worst comes to worst, or if the check in agent insists, I'll just check my bags through to Rome and re-check them once I reach HKG.
